Magdeburg vs El Seybo Climate & Distance Between

Dominican Republic flag
  • The distance between Magdeburg, Germany and El Seybo, Dominican Republic is approximately 7,739 km or 4,809 mi.
  • To reach Magdeburg in this distance one would set out from El Seybo bearing 40.3° or NE and follow the great circles arc to approach Magdeburg bearing 94.6° or E .
  • Magdeburg has a marine west coast climate (Cfb) whereas El Seybo has a tropical monsoonal climate (Am).
  • Magdeburg is in or near the cool temperate steppe biome whereas El Seybo is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
  • The mean annual temperature is 16.7 °C (30°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 15.7 °C (28.3°F) more in Magdeburg. The continentality subtype is semicontinental as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 838.5 mm (33 in) less which is equivalent to 838.5 l/m² (20.58 US gal/ft²) or 8,385,000 l/ha (896,412 US gal/ac) less. About 3/8 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 32° lower in Magdeburg than in El Seybo.
